This wonderful property, situated in Barton Turf just half a mile from the Norfolk Broads, is the perfect romantic bolthole for two. Sleeping you both in a cosy king-size zip-and-link bed, this single-level cottage could even be used as a base for two friends travelling together to explore Norfolk’s coast and countryside. Wake up among peaceful neutral decor, grab your morning coffee and head out to the patio to start your day in the great outdoors.

The holiday home is laid out in a relaxing open-plan style with lots of windows to maximise natural light; wood furniture gives the property a real cottage feel. Snuggle up on the sofa together in the evening, looking out of the patio doors towards the fields, or watch your favourite show on TV. The stylish kitchen area is overlooked by a fantastic wood beam; enjoy breakfast at the bar, sit at the dining table by the floor-to-ceiling window, or dine alfresco on the patio. Take a revitalising shower in the shower room before heading to bed for a great night’s sleep.

Hire a boat for the day from one of the many companies in Wroxham (5 miles) and get the true Broads experience, stopping at a pub for a drink and a bite to eat along the way. Head to Waxham Beach (9.5 miles), the quieter end of Waxham Sands, for a walk among trees and sand dunes. To the north you’ll get a good view of the reefs at Sea Palling (8.5 miles), and to the south you’ll see Horsey (12 miles) in the distance. The city of Norwich (13.5 miles) is a must-visit; stop at the beautiful cathedral in historic Tombland or wander hidden gem The Plantation Garden before browsing the 190 stalls at the large open-air market.
